首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用Maven创建Cucumber要素概述

Maven是一个Java项目管理工具,可以帮助开发人员自动化构建、测试和部署项目。Cucumber是一个行为驱动开发(BDD)工具,用于编写和执行可执行规范(也称为要素)。

要使用Maven创建Cucumber要素,可以按照以下步骤进行:

  1. 配置Maven:确保已经安装了Maven,并且配置了正确的环境变量。可以在命令行中运行mvn -version来验证安装是否成功。
  2. 创建Maven项目:在命令行中进入到你想要创建项目的目录,并执行以下命令创建一个新的Maven项目:
  3. 创建Maven项目:在命令行中进入到你想要创建项目的目录,并执行以下命令创建一个新的Maven项目:
  4. 这将创建一个名为"cucumber-project"的Maven项目。
  5. 添加Cucumber依赖:打开生成的项目文件夹,找到pom.xml文件,并在<dependencies>标签中添加以下Cucumber依赖:
  6. 添加Cucumber依赖:打开生成的项目文件夹,找到pom.xml文件,并在<dependencies>标签中添加以下Cucumber依赖:
  7. 创建Cucumber要素文件:在项目的src/test/resources目录下创建一个新的文件夹,命名为features。在features文件夹中创建一个以.feature为后缀的文件,例如calculator.feature。在该文件中,编写Cucumber要素的描述,例如:
  8. 创建Cucumber要素文件:在项目的src/test/resources目录下创建一个新的文件夹,命名为features。在features文件夹中创建一个以.feature为后缀的文件,例如calculator.feature。在该文件中,编写Cucumber要素的描述,例如:
  9. 创建Cucumber步骤定义类:在项目的src/test/java目录下创建一个新的包,例如com.example.steps。在该包中创建一个Java类,例如CalculatorSteps,并使用Cucumber的注解来定义步骤的实现,例如:
  10. 创建Cucumber步骤定义类:在项目的src/test/java目录下创建一个新的包,例如com.example.steps。在该包中创建一个Java类,例如CalculatorSteps,并使用Cucumber的注解来定义步骤的实现,例如:
  11. 运行Cucumber测试:在命令行中进入到项目的根目录,并执行以下命令来运行Cucumber测试:
  12. 运行Cucumber测试:在命令行中进入到项目的根目录,并执行以下命令来运行Cucumber测试:
  13. Maven将会自动编译项目并执行Cucumber要素中定义的测试步骤。

这样,你就可以使用Maven创建Cucumber要素并运行测试了。请注意,以上步骤仅为示例,实际项目中可能需要根据具体需求进行调整和扩展。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云产品官网:https://cloud.tencent.com/
  • 云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L 版:https://cloud.tencent.com/product/cdb_mysql
  • 云原生应用引擎(TKE):https://cloud.tencent.com/product/tke
  • 云存储(COS):https://cloud.tencent.com/product/cos
  • 人工智能(AI):https://cloud.tencent.com/product/ai
  • 物联网(IoT):https://cloud.tencent.com/product/iotexplorer
  • 移动开发(移动推送、移动分析):https://cloud.tencent.com/product/mobile
  • 区块链(BCS):https://cloud.tencent.com/product/bcs
  • 元宇宙(QTS):https://cloud.tencent.com/product/qts

请注意,以上链接仅为示例,具体产品和服务选择应根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

13分41秒

05-尚硅谷-在Eclipse中使用Maven-创建Java工程

9分27秒

06-尚硅谷-在Eclipse中使用Maven-创建Web工程

7分39秒

07-尚硅谷-在Eclipse中使用Maven-创建父工程

8分23秒

10-尚硅谷-在Idea中使用Maven-创建Java工程

6分17秒

11-尚硅谷-在Idea中使用Maven-创建Web工程

18分35秒

14-尚硅谷-在Eclipse中使用Git-创建本地库

13分30秒

25-尚硅谷-在Idea中使用Git-创建本地库

3分47秒

16-尚硅谷-在Eclipse中使用Git-创建分支及合并分支

4分47秒

27-尚硅谷-在Idea中使用Git-创建分支及合并分支

14分32秒

23_尚硅谷_专题10:创建Maven的Java工程

6分29秒

24_尚硅谷_专题10:创建Maven的Web工程

2分23秒

如何从通县进入虚拟世界

516
领券